"Geological Survey of Canada Ocean Bottom Seismometer"@en . . "SDN:L22::TOOL1257" . "An instrument designed to measure movements in the earth's crust while lying on the seabed. The OBS consists of a pressure cylinder containing a seismometer instrument package, glass buoyancy spheres mounted on a floatation assembly, a hydrophone, and recovery aids. This instrument was designed to withstand pressures and temperatures experienced at up to 6000 m depth in the oceanic environment. The OBS sensors include a 2-component gimballed geophone package (Geospace - Model HS1) operating at 4.5 Hz, with a sensitivity of 1.14 v/in/sec and a fixed amplifier gain of +100 db, and a hydrophone (OAS - Model ES2D), operating between 3 - 20 Hz, with a sensitivity of 87 db re 1V/ubar, and a fixed amplifier gain of +71 db."@en . .
